The distance between Tashkent and Jeju is 5040km (3125 miles). The time difference between Tashkent and Jeju is 4h
Tashkent International Airport (TAS) is Uzbekistan’s main gateway and typically functions as the country’s primary international hub, handling a mix of full-service carriers and regional airlines. Flights here can be competitively priced compared with smaller regional airports, though fares vary by season. The airport sits about 12–15 km northeast of Tashkent’s city center; a taxi ride usually takes 20–35 minutes depending on traffic and can be moderately priced, while public buses and shared minibuses (marshrutkas) offer cheaper options in roughly 30–50 minutes. On balance, TAS is convenient for international connections and has basic passenger amenities, though peak-hour transfers can be slower and some facilities may feel utilitarian compared with larger European hubs.
Jeju International Airport (CJU) is the island’s main gateway, functioning as a busy domestic hub with a growing number of international connections to nearby Asian cities; it tends to host a mix of full-service carriers and low-cost airlines, so fares can range from budget-friendly to mid-tier depending on season and route. Located just a few kilometers east of Jeju City center, travel times are short: taxis typically take 10–20 minutes, airport buses about 20–40 minutes depending on stops, and fares can vary from modest flat rates for buses to moderate taxi fares. The airport is convenient for short stays and island transfers, offering plenty of flights and basic amenities, though it can be crowded during peak holiday periods and has more limited long-haul facilities compared with major continental hubs.
